Description: Fertile single cross hybrid with very stable grain yields, primarily intended for picking of the ear. Release of moisture from the kernel is moderate. AS73 is a very adaptive hybrid in different growing conditions, levels of agricultural technology and endures poorer soils well. This hybrid has a taller, firm stalk, with medium high inserted ear. The stalk remains green at the time of full maturity. AS73 has the biggest ear of all the AS hybrids, 26-29cm long with 14-16 rows of deep, healthy and yellow dent kernels. Picking is easy and ''clean'' and is performed by pickers. The ear is well preserved in corn cribs.
Tolerance to diseases, pests and drought: In the multiannual trials in Serbia (2006-2008) this hybrid showed high tolerance to all major corn diseases (Ustilago mayidis, corn ear rot, corn reddening etc.) and corn pests (the corn borer). Sprouting of grains within the ear was not noticed. High grain yields in all growing regions during the dry 2007 season only confirmed the tolerance of the hybrid to stressful drought conditions and high temperatures.
Breeding technology: For maximum grain yields, AS73 requires medium growing density, recommended sowing density: 50 – 53.000 plants/ha (27-29cm). Adjust the plant density to your conditions, on better soils sow more densely and on the poorer ones sow less. For the silage sow around 10% more densely than the recommended sowing density. In the conditions of reduced plant population, AS73 produces very large ears and can again provide you with premium yields. Start picking the ears by pickers when kernel moisture falls below 27%.
